Helper (Abbr.) USA Today Crossword Clue Answer
Let’s find the answers to Helper (Abbr.) USA Today for the 29 June 2024 edition of USA Today crossword puzzle. Answer Contains 4 letters. Start with A and end with T, and the possible solutions are ABET,ABUT,ASST.
Answer to the USA Today crossword clue Helper (Abbr.) featured in the USA Today puzzle is ASST.
"ASST" is the abbreviation commonly used to denote "assistant." It refers to someone who aids or supports another person in various tasks or responsibilities. Assistants play crucial roles in organizations, businesses, and personal settings by providing administrative support, helping with daily operations, or assisting with specific projects or assignments.
They often work closely with their supervisors or colleagues to ensure tasks are completed efficiently and effectively. The abbreviation "ASST" is frequently used in job titles and organizational charts to indicate someone in an assistant role, highlighting their importance in facilitating productivity and smooth workflow within a team or workplace.
